invalid model descriptor

hi ya doin i experience the same problem this evening and found out that if the phone is in test mode before you press the flash button you will also eperience this problem.try opening your chosen mcu and ppm files with all acessories connected the dongle and phone ,after loading your mcu/ppm files press flash and at this time when requested (look at the bottom left hand corner of window)should say turn on phone ,turn your phone on and flashing should begin
